Step-by-step explanation:
We need to find the diameter of the square
We can find this using the Pythagorean theorem
a^2+b^2 = c^2 where the legs are 7 and 7 and the diameter is c
7^2 +7^2 = c^2
49+49 = c^2
98 = c^2
Taking the square root of each side
sqrt(98) = sqrt(c^2)
9.899494937 = c
Since 9.9 is less than 11 which is the diameter of the circle it will never touch the circle.
Since the longest part of the square is less than the diameter of the circle, the square will fit inside the circle without touching
